Learn About Laser Dentistry

Laser dentistry has been general dentists for recent years to substitute short, high-energy, focused light beams for uncomfortable dental drills, painful scalpels and other more abrasive dental practices. Lasers allow for increased accuracy, low heat and little damage to surrounding hard and soft tissues. Whenever it’s appropriate, your dentist in Lincoln will recommend using a laser rather than a metal dental tool on your smile.

Modern laser dentistry offers:

  • Reduced pain, not even the need for local anesthesia in most cases.
  • Eliminating the dental drill for cavities and decay.
  • Detecting tooth decay.
  • Comfortable periodontal therapy.
  • Excellent antibacterial help.
  • Rapid healing times.
  • Increased accuracy when cutting and treating issues.
  • Hardening of light-sensitive materials like teeth whitening gels or cosmetic bonding.
  • Canker sore treatments.
  • Disinfecting the root canal affected area.

Other Uses for Laser Therapy

Some dentists even employ laser therapy for a variety of soft tissue dental services, including advanced gum disease (periodontal) therapy.  Additionally, instead of conventional oral surgery to treat your little one’s tongue tie (extra piece of skin under the tongue), the doctor uses the laser to remove the extra tissue and seal the wound in a quick appointment. It’s a faster, less invasive process, that calls for no stitches. A process your child will hardly even remember!

Plus, advanced technology like laser therapy allows your dentist to help address the cosmetic issues that people want to improve about their smiles. For instance, if you have a “gummy smile” in which excessive gum tissue makes your natural teeth look too short, your dentist can remove some of the tissue with a quick laser treatment. Before you know it, you’ll have a bright, proportionate looking smile that you can’t stop showing off!
